Bournemouth have defeated Arsenal 2-1 to deal a massive blow to the home side. Earlier, Bournemouth scored the first goal of the match to silence the Emirates crowd in the 16th minute before Arsenal levelled the scores with a penalty just before half-time.
We suffered a setback on Saturday at Emirates Stadium, going down 2-1 to Bournemouth in the Premier League. Eli Junior Kroupi gave the Cherries an early advantage in N5, before Viktor Gyokeres clinically converted a first-half penalty to draw us level.

A second straight Champions League semifinal is in sight for Arsenal. Kai Havertz scored in stoppage time on Tuesday to seal a 1-0 win over Sporting Lisbon at Estadio Jose Alvalade to put Mikel Arteta's team in control of the quarterfinal tie.

Our young Gunners were beaten by a strong Chelsea side at Cobham on Tuesday afternoon. Goals from Dante Waite, Sol Gordon, Lewi Richards and Jashayde Mensah-Greenwood secured all three points for the Blues in what proved to be a difficult outing for us.
